Gammelstad Church Town
district in Luleå, Sweden / From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Gammelstad Church Town (Swedish: Gammelstads kyrkstad) is a World Heritage Site in Gammelstaden close to the city of Luleå, Sweden. The church village consists of 424 wooden houses around a stone church from the early 15th-century.[1]
